Historical Foundations Of The Abaya
Historically, the abaya was designed as a flowing black garment that covered the body in public, symbolizing modesty and respect within Islamic tradition. Its evolution began gradually, with subtle tailoring adjustments, variations in fabric choice, and embellishments along hems or cuffs. As global fashion markets expanded, designers introduced embroidery, beadwork, and textural contrasts, paving the way for today’s most striking transformation: the incorporation of prints. Prints allowed the abaya to move beyond monotone symbolism into vibrant territory, where heritage silhouettes could coexist with modern visual storytelling.

Material Excellence And Print Fidelity
Materials determine not only comfort but also how prints appear and endure. Chiffon and georgette provide lightweight drape, ideal for summer wear. Crepe offers durability with a smooth surface that showcases prints vividly. Satin lends an elegant sheen, enhancing the richness of patterns, while cotton blends prioritize breathability for daily wear. The fidelity of a print depends on the quality of both fabric and dye: saturated colors require tightly woven fabrics that absorb pigments consistently. Maintenance And Care For Longevity
Proper maintenance preserves both fabric and print vibrancy. Gentle handwashing or dry-cleaning is often recommended, depending on fabric composition. Harsh detergents and excessive sunlight exposure can fade prints, so mild cleansers and shaded drying are advised. Abayas should be hung on padded hangers to retain structure, while embellished or printed panels may be interleaved with tissue to avoid friction. Print Placement As A Design Language
The placement of prints transforms an abaya’s silhouette. Vertical motifs elongate the form, creating elegance for evening wear. Horizontal stripes or patterned cuffs draw attention to movement of the arms. Centralized motifs emphasize symmetry, while all-over prints make bold artistic statements. Designers leverage digital technology to ensure sharpness and consistency, but balance this with the flowing, modest essence of the abaya. Print placement is not accidental; it is a language through which designers sculpt perception. Maintenance Principles For Printed Fabrics
The longevity of a printed abaya is determined by care. Gentle detergents prevent dye bleeding, while avoiding high heat preserves fibers. Handwashing or professional dry-cleaning is recommended for delicate fabrics like chiffon or satin. For crepe or cotton blends, cold machine cycles can be employed with caution. Abayas should be stored in breathable garment bags, away from sunlight, to prevent fading. Printed panels require protection from abrasion, often interleaved with tissue when hung. By following such maintenance principles, wearers ensure that investment pieces retain their vibrancy season after season.

Texture And Print Interaction
Texture influences how prints are perceived. Satin intensifies colors, making prints appear luminous. Crepe mutes vibrancy, creating understated elegance. Chiffon softens motifs, lending fluidity to movement. Velvet adds dimension, where prints appear rich and layered. Designers often select textures to amplify or soften prints based on intended context.
